Deaf Education Schools in Nevada
In 2022-2023, 6 students earned their Deaf Education degrees in NV.
As a degree choice, Deaf Education is the 188th most popular major in the state.

Jobs for Deaf Education Grads in Nevada
There are 2,860 people in the state and 532,840 people in the nation working in deaf education jobs.

Wages for Deaf Education Jobs in Nevada
In this state, deaf education grads earn an average of $53,640. Nationwide, they make an average of $62,500.
